WebNov 5, 2024 · As noted in Figure 2 above, coexistence with the Wi-Fi 5.6 GHz band has only a 120 MHz gap. Meeting the 50 dB or greater rejection at this frequency (5490-5850 MHz) within this small gap is challenging. It requires filter technologies with steep out-of-band skirts and a high rejection rate. Low Pass Filter: It … WebImage rejection is implemented by combining quadrature IF signals via an electrical 90° hybrid coupler. The scheme uses no filter, so the working frequency can be widely tuned and effective spectrum utilization is achieved. Experimental results verify that image rejection ratios can reach 50 dB. WebThe AD9371 runs receive image rejection calibrations both during initialization by injecting test tones and during operation using actual received data. These more advanced calibrations adjust for frequency-dependent imbalance as well as frequency-independent imbalance. The algorithm updates in real time. WebThe Error type of the return Future needs be a Rejection, which means most futures will need to have their error mapped into one. Rejections are meant to say “this filter didn’t accept the request, maybe another can”. So for application-level errors, consider using Filter::then instead. RF Filter test setup In signal processing, a band-stop filter or band-rejection filter is a filter that passes most frequencies unaltered, but attenuates those in a specific range to very low levels. It is the opposite of a band-pass filter. A notch filter is a band-stop filter with a narrow stopband (high Q factor). Narrow notch filters (optical) are used in Raman spectroscopy, live sound repr…
